Make your home a place where you invest yourself and learn to <b>live with purpose using country wisdom and know-how</b> as your guide. <p/> With <b>more than 500 recipes, projects, and instructions</b>, <i>Old Time Country Wisdom at Home</i> includes <b>practical information on: </b></p><ul><li>How to can, dry, and preserve food</li><li>Butter and cheese making</li><li>Making your own skincare products</li><li>Bread baking</li><li>Cooking on fire</li><li>Beer brewing</li><li>Homemade remedies</li><li>Making fruit leather</li><li>Beekeeping</li><li>Spinning wool into yarn</li><li>Milling your own flour</li><li>And so much more</li></ul><p>Basic, thorough, and reliable, this book deserves a place in urban and rural homes alike.</p><p/><br></br><p><b> About the Author </b></p></br></br><p><b>Jerry Mack Johnson</b> grew up on a ranch in West Texas and worked as a cowboy, rodeo clown, professional bull rider, miner, prospector, merchant seaman, oilfield worker, catfish farmer, salesman, and school teacher. He was the author of numerous books of lore, including <i>Down Home Ways</i>, <i>Country Wisdom</i>, and <i>Country Scrapbook</i>.</p>
